Sans Contrasted Tyky 1 is a regular weight, wide, very high cont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

This typeface presents a crisp, high-contrast construction with pronounced thick-to-thin transitions and clean, upright structure. Strokes resolve into sharp, tapered terminals and wedge-like cuts, giving letters a sculpted, knife-edged finish rather than rounded or soft endings. Curves are smooth and controlled while joins stay tight, and the overall rhythm feels spacious and slightly expansive in the capitals. The numerals follow the same contrast logic, with elegant hairlines and firm verticals that read best at larger sizes.
Best suited to display applications such as headlines, magazine covers, pull quotes, and brand marks where high contrast and sharp terminals can be showcased. It can also work for premium packaging and campaign graphics, particularly when set with ample size and comfortable spacing to preserve the thin strokes.
The tone is polished and dramatic, projecting a contemporary editorial elegance with a slightly severe, high-fashion edge. Its sharp terminals and strong contrast communicate confidence and formality, making the texture feel luxe and attention-grabbing rather than casual or utilitarian.
The design appears intended to deliver a modern, high-contrast look that feels luxurious and editorial, combining crisp geometry with refined tapering for strong visual impact. Its detailing emphasizes elegance and drama over neutrality, aiming for distinctive presence in display typography.
In running text the hairlines and fine joins create a bright, sparkling texture, especially in curves and diagonals. The design’s sharp terminals and delicate thin strokes suggest it will reward generous sizes and considerate spacing, where its contrast and detailing can remain clear.
